首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jsp页面播放mp3文件

JSP(JavaServer Pages)是一种用于创建动态Web内容的服务器端技术。在JSP页面中播放MP3文件可以通过多种方式实现,以下是一些基础概念和相关信息:

基础概念

  1. JSP:JavaServer Pages,一种基于Java的服务器端技术,用于生成动态网页内容。
  2. MP3:一种广泛使用的音频压缩格式,支持高质量的音频播放。

实现方式

在JSP页面中播放MP3文件通常涉及以下几种方法:

方法一:使用HTML5 <audio> 标签

HTML5提供了<audio>标签,可以直接在网页中嵌入音频文件。

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
    <title>Play MP3</title>
</head>
<body>
    <h1>Play an MP3 File</h1>
    <audio controls>
        <source src="path_to_your_mp3_file.mp3" type="audio/mpeg">
        Your browser does not support the audio element.
    </audio>
</body>
</html>

方法二:使用JavaScript和Flash播放器

对于一些较旧的浏览器或不支持HTML5的环境,可以使用JavaScript结合Flash播放器来实现。

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
    <title>Play MP3</title>
    <script type="text/javascript" src="path_to_javascript_library.js"></script>
</head>
<body>
    <h1>Play an MP3 File</h1>
    <div id="player"></div>
    <script type="text/javascript">
        var player = new AudioPlayer("path_to_your_mp3_file.mp3", "player");
    </script>
</body>
</html>

优势

  • 简单易用:使用HTML5 <audio> 标签非常直观,易于实现。
  • 兼容性好:现代浏览器普遍支持HTML5音频播放。
  • 无需额外插件:相比Flash,HTML5音频不需要用户安装额外的插件。

应用场景

  • 在线音乐平台:用户可以直接在网页上听歌。
  • 教育网站:用于播放教学音频材料。
  • 个人博客:博主可以在文章中嵌入背景音乐或相关音频。

可能遇到的问题及解决方法

问题1:文件无法播放

原因:可能是文件路径错误、文件损坏或服务器配置问题。 解决方法

  • 确认文件路径正确无误。
  • 检查文件是否完整且未损坏。
  • 确保服务器允许MP3文件的访问权限。

问题2:浏览器不支持<audio>标签

原因:用户使用的浏览器版本过旧,不支持HTML5。 解决方法

  • 提供Flash播放器作为备选方案。
  • 建议用户升级到支持HTML5的现代浏览器。

问题3:音频播放延迟或卡顿

原因:网络带宽不足或服务器响应慢。 解决方法

  • 优化音频文件大小,使用适当的压缩设置。
  • 提升服务器性能或使用CDN加速文件分发。

通过以上方法,可以在JSP页面中有效地实现MP3文件的播放,并解决常见的播放问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的文章

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券